Is The Football Class For The Right Age Group?

All children develop at different rates but it is still very important that your child is joining a football class that is the right age group for them. The best types of football classes will have different groups for different ages.

Our toddler football classes are divided into three phases. Phase 1 is for children aged 6 months to 1 year, Phase 2 for children aged 1-3 and Phase 3 for children 3-5. This is so your child will be doing age appropriate activities and will be able to learn at a steady pace.

What Qualifications Do The Coaches Have? 

You need to make sure that the coaches at the football classes are all qualified as a qualified coach makes all the difference. They need to, obviously, have knowledge of football and football coaching but they also need to know about working with children, child development and safeguarding. 

All of our coaches are DBS qualified, UKCFDS qualified, first-aid trained and fully insured.
